About

In recent decades, authors affiliated with Hitit Üniversitesi have published 4.7k papers, which have received a total of 40.9k indexed citations. Scholars at this organization have produced 409 papers in Surgery, 388 papers in Materials Chemistry and 328 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ering on the topics of Families in Therapy and Culture (158 papers), Islamic Thought and Society Studies (127 papers) and Magnetic Properties and Synthesis of Ferrites (82 papers). Their work is cited by papers focused on Materials Chemistry (7.1k cit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(4.8k citations) and Mechanical Engineering (4.7k citations). Authors at Hitit Üniversitesi collaborate with scholars in Türkiye, United States and Saudi Arabia and have published in prestigious journals including Journal of Clinical Oncology,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Renewable and Sustainable Energy Reviews. Some of Hitit Üniversitesi's most productive authors include Bülent Kabak, H. Güngüneş, Cengiz Baykasoğlu, Seyfi Şevik, A. Baykal, Dilber Esra Yıldız, Emre Demir, Vedat Denız, Síbel A. Özkan and Dursun Ali Köse.

Rankless uses publication and citation data sourced from OpenAlex, an open and comprehensive bibliographic database. While OpenAlex provides broad and valuable coverage of the global research landscape, it—like all bibliographic datasets—has inherent limitations. These include incomplete records, variations in author disambiguation, differences in journal indexing, and delays in data updates. As a result, some metrics and network relationships displayed in Rankless may not fully capture the entirety of a scholar's output or impact.
